## Support

Heads up: this branch bumps Quillhopper from the 3.x broker protocol to 4.0, so consumers on older clients will disconnect until redeployed. We've kept the compat shim in `legacy/` for one release cycle — please flag anything that looks like it leans on it. Migration notes live in `docs/broker-upgrade.md`, including the rollback dance if staging goes sideways. If something in the diff seems off or you hit a weird edge case during review, reach out to the platform crew directly.

escalation mailbox, kaweg-kahif: druwyn.sordor@nelvroworks.corp

## Artifact Signing — SDK Parity Notes (Weekly Sync)

Kestrel SDK for Android reached parity with the Swift client this sprint: offline queueing, batched telemetry, and retry semantics now match. Both SDKs ship as signed artifacts from the same pipeline. Remaining gap: background sync throttling, targeted next sprint. Verify both release bundles before tagging. Both artifacts validate against the shared signing key below.

signing key of kawig-fafog = bky19_6Fypv1qws7J8qJtaYjX

Handover: LockerLoop access flow. Token exchange now happens before the door-release call, not after — plugins relying on the old ordering will break. Grace window for stale tokens is 90 seconds; don't extend it. Webhook retries cap at three. Open item: offline kiosk mode, half-built, branch is messy. Direct all access-flow questions and review requests to the contact below.

named custodian: Druion Kelix Brivan

Present: J. Calloway (Chair), R. Nivens, P. Ashdowne, L. Marek.

The committee reviewed the proposed sale of the Ferrowind Components unit. Mr. Nivens summarised due diligence findings: the buyer's valuation assumes retention of the Karsten plant workforce, which counsel considers enforceable for eighteen months. Ms. Marek flagged pension transfer costs as the main open risk. The board is asked to approve heads of terms at its next sitting. Members should first read the confidential note appended below.

board note of tagug-hahag: Praionax Logistics is in early talks to buy Julaxek Group for about $36.3 million. The Julmir launch date is March 1, and nothing goes to the press before then.